Word of mouth marketing : how smart companies get people talking

By: Sernovitz, AndyMaterial type: TextTextPublication details: New York : Kaplan Pub., ©2009Edition: Revised editionDescription: xxiii, 206 pages : illustrationsISBN: 9781427798619 ; 1427798613Subject(s): Word-of-mouth advertisingDDC classification: 659.133
Contents:
What is word of mouth marketing? -- Deep stuff : six big ideas -- The word of mouth marketing manifesto -- The five Ts in action -- Talkers : who will tell their friends about you? -- Topics : what will they talk about? -- Tools : how can you help the message travel? -- Taking part : how can you join the conversation? -- Tracking : what are people saying about you?
